Gateway Sprints
The Gateway Sprints provide you with the basics you need to start a business, so you can get started on your entrepreneurial journey even without business management expertise.
In workshops on specific topics, you’ll work on your ideas and develop them in a structured way.
The Sprint program runs three times a year, but you can join at any time. One session per year is conducted in English.
Who are the sprints intended for?
Teams or individuals without startup experience who are just getting started with their project, want to develop it in a focused way, and want to receive support from Gateway.
Who can participate?
A requirement is that you receive support from your Gateway university’s startup service. This service is open to all members of the respective university: students, staff, and alumni.
Do I have to participate in all sessions?
No, the sprints are optional, and you decide for yourself which sessions you’d like to attend. Please note, however, that you need to register for each session you wish to attend (see below).
Where do the sprints take place?
The sprints are organized by the entire Gateway network. We therefore rotate among all our locations in Cologne. Sessions that are primarily for providing input take place online.
Workshop dates
Workshops are usually held on Thursdays at 10 a.m. and last between three and four hours. Please note: The “Team” workshop for the current session does not start until 2 p.m.

Admission to the Gateway Sprints
There are two ways to gain access to the Sprints:
- A recommendation from a startup coach at one of the participating universities. To apply, please contact your startup coach or the startup support service at your Gateway university.
- Participants in an early-stage funding program at the Gateway universities are automatically admitted to the sprints. Eligible programs currently include KickStart, EM*power, and the StarS-Kader.
